The Communications Manager, NEO (FTC) will partner with the business on the deployment of effective communication strategies and tactics to inform and engage employees working for L’Oréal UKI on the NEO project. NEO is a global transformation which will result in one business language, one cross-metier approach and one end-to-end vision across the entire organization. 

 The ideal candidate is an innovative and entrepreneurial self-starter with extensive experience of planning and executing multi-faceted communication plans, with strong detail orientation, and the proven ability to manage a multitude of priorities, and deadlines. This role requires building relationships throughout the Group and collaboration cross-functionally with a variety of internal stakeholders.

 Responsibilities including, but not limited to, the following: 

  • Collaborate with transformation project leads to understand key milestones, impacts, and messaging needs.
  • Develop and execute project related communication plans targeting specific internal stakeholder groups e.g. general project awareness building, stakeholder communication plans, townhall information points, developing monthly newsletter content, information relating to shut down of platforms in the lead up to go live, key dates etc.
  • Manage the implementation of global driven initiatives, strategically tailored to drive a high level of adoption for the UKI business audience e.g. adapting communication of the employee surveys and emails at key stages of the project.
  •  Build relationships with communications partners in the organisation, as well as key stakeholders, to influence alignment and seek opportunities to leverage ideas across teams.
  • Create or adapt compelling content including senior leader communication, articles, FAQs in order to connect employees to global and local NEO objectives, business initiatives and department.
  • Leverage various communication channels (intranet, newsletters, town halls, digital signage, etc.) to reach diverse audiences.
  • Measure and analyse the effectiveness of communication and engagement efforts, providing recommendations for continuous improvement.
  • Create and maintain content calendar for key comms formats e.g. screens, monthly digest etc.
  • Oversee production of UKI NEO videos, working with an external provider
  • Support on the maintenance of the UKI NEO sharepoint.
  • Oversee the go live comms campaign for total UKI.
